Integrating OneNote and Outlook can dramatically improve productivity and organization. By sending emails and attachments directly to OneNote, users can easily access important information and keep everything in one place. Creating Meeting Notes within OneNote ensures that all notes, agendas, and materials are stored together, while Outlook tasks created in OneNote can be synchronized with your Outlook calendar to keep track of important to-dos. Lastly, enabling the OneNote Add-In in Outlook facilitates seamless integration and collaboration between the two applications.
